Chester Earl "Chet" Holifield was a businessman and politician, a United States representative from California's 19th congressional district. He was known for his work on issues of atomic energy. He was born in Mayfield, Graves County, Kentucky. He moved with his family to Springdale, Arkansas in 1912. After attending public schools, he moved to Montebello, California in 1920.
